Hero Summary
Superset 2.0 is a cutting-edge devtools tool designed for developers who need to run multiple coding agents simultaneously across various machines. Its primary strength lies in its ability to offload tasks, enabling users to manage hundreds of parallel coding agents from anywhere, making it an essential tool for remote teams looking to enhance their productivity.
With a complete rewrite from the ground up, Superset 2.0 now fully supports remote workspaces, allowing seamless real-time collaboration among team members. This tool is particularly well-suited for software developers, data scientists, and anyone who frequently utilizes command-line interface (CLI) agents in their workflows.
